Mobile vs Desktop Gaming: Which is Better?

With the rise of mobile technology, gamers now have the option to play their favorite casino games on the go. But how does mobile gaming compare to traditional desktop gaming? Let’s break it down by addressing some common questions and myths surrounding this topic.

Is mobile gaming as good as desktop gaming?

Yes, mobile gaming can be just as good as desktop gaming when it comes to features and game quality. However, the user experience may vary depending on the device and operating system.

What are the advantages of mobile gaming?

  • Convenience: Play anywhere, anytime. You don’t need to be tied to a desktop.
  • Touch Interface: Mobile games often use intuitive touch controls, making it easier to navigate and play.
  • Instant Access: With apps, you can launch games in seconds without the need for a browser.
  • Exclusive Mobile Bonuses: Some casinos offer bonuses specifically for mobile users.

Are there any drawbacks to mobile gaming?

  • Screen Size: Smaller screens can make it harder to read text and engage with complex game features.
  • Battery Life: Mobile gaming can drain your battery quickly, especially with high-quality graphics.
  • Data Usage: Streaming games can consume significant data, which may be a concern for those with limited plans.

Which has better game selection, mobile or desktop?

Traditionally, desktop versions of casinos have offered a wider selection of games. However, mobile gaming has rapidly caught up. Today, many developers create mobile-first games, ensuring that the selection is robust. While some games may still only be available on desktop, most popular titles can be found on mobile platforms.

What about payment options?

Both desktop and mobile casinos usually offer similar payment options, including credit cards, e-wallets, and bank transfers. However, mobile users may find some payment methods optimized for quick transactions. For example, mobile wallets like Apple Pay or Google Pay can provide instant deposits, making it easier to start playing right away.

How do mobile casinos ensure a good user experience?

Mobile casinos invest in user interface (UI) and user experience (UX) design to create a smooth, responsive gaming environment. This includes optimizing the layout for touch inputs, ensuring fast loading times, and providing easy navigation. High-quality graphics and sound effects are also prioritized to enhance the gaming experience.

Ultimately, whether mobile or desktop gaming is better depends on personal preferences and circumstances. If you value convenience and play on the go, mobile gaming may be the best choice for you. However, if you prefer a larger screen and more immersive experience, desktop gaming might be the way to go.
